Team

Andreas Stuhlmüller Cofounder & President
Before starting Ought, Andreas was a postdoctoral researcher in Noah Goodman's Computational Cognitive Science lab at Stanford. He co-created WebPPL, a programming language for probabilistic machine learning. He holds a Ph.D. in Cognitive Science from MIT, where he worked in Josh Tenenbaum's group.
Jungwon Byun Cofounder & COO
Prior to Ought, Jungwon was the Head of Growth at Upstart, where she helped the company scale 5x in revenue and originations. Before Upstart, Jungwon was a management consultant at Oliver Wyman and the Executive Director / CEO of Elmseed Enterprise Fund. She graduated cum laude from Yale, and holds a B.A. in economics.
Ben Rachbach Experimenter
Ben was a software engineer at Wonder Workshop prior to joining Ought. Before that, he was a research analyst at GiveWell. He received a B.A. in Chinese and education studies from Swarthmore College.
Amanda Ngo Business Operations Analyst
Amanda recently completed a B.S. in Economics and a B.A. in International Studies in the Huntsman Program at the University of Pennsylvania, where she worked on behavioral science research with Dr. Angela Duckworth. Amanda previously interned at Upstart as a Growth Analyst.
Owain Evans Researcher
Prior to Ought, Owain was a postdoc at the University of Oxford where he worked on AI Safety and Reinforcement Learning at the Future of Humanity Institute. He holds a Ph.D. from MIT, where he worked on cognitive science, probabilistic programming, and philosophy of science.
Eli Lifland Software Engineering Intern
Eli recently completed a B.S. in Computer Science and a B.A. in Economics at the University of Virginia, where he researched the adversarial robustness of NLP models. He previously interned as a Software Engineer at Facebook.

Collaborators

Zachary Miller Web Developer
Zak is a software engineer who previously worked at a live video startup in Boulder and as a professor in the Philosophy Department at the University of Oklahoma. He holds a PhD from Rutgers, where he specialized in philosophy of language and natural language semantics.

Noah Goodman Advisor
Noah is an Associate Professor of Psychology, Computer Science, and Linguistics at Stanford University, where he runs the Computation and Cognition Lab. He studies the computational basis of natural and artificial intelligence, merging behavioral experiments with formal methods from statistics and programming languages.
